A 3.140 molal solution of NaCl is prepared. How many grams of NaCl are present in a sample containing 2.314 kg of water?

Answer:

g NaCl = 424.623 g

Explanation:

C NaCl = 3.140 m = 3.140 mol NaCl / Kg solvent

∴ solvent: H2O

∴ mass H2O = 2.314 Kg

mol NaCl:

⇒ mol NaCl = (3.140 mol NaCl/Kg H2O)×(2.314 Kg H2O) = 7.266 mol NaCl

∴ mm NaCl = 58.44 g/mol

⇒ g NaCl = (7.266 mol NaCl)×(58.44 g/mol) = 424.623 g NaCl
